资源准备
海思板子推流端linux 命令行工具
适配了海思推流的播放端native sdk
iOS:http://7ktr6y.com5.z0.glb.qiniucdn.com/Agora_Native_SDK_for_iOS_v2_0_2_FULL_20180102_249.zip
Android:http://7ktr6y.com5.z0.glb.qiniucdn.com/Agora_Native_SDK_for_Android_v2_0_2_FULL_20180102_234.zip
推流端集成指南
海思推流端集成主要就是linux的推流工具,执行./Wawaji-RTC-Linux-Server 就能看到帮助信息
一般情况下:
./Wawaji-RTC-Linux-Server --appId xxx --channel xxx --camera 0 --uid 1
appid为在官网上创建的项目就能看到, channel为频道名,也可以称之为房间号码,camera是外接的摄像头的编号, uid就是代编连麦者的身份,观看端可以根据身份去做布局或者允许哪个远端进行显示渲染。
观看端集成指南
观看端就去我们的官网去下载open live 最新版本的demo ,地址是 https://docs.agora.io/cn/2.0.2/code
在这里面找
视频直播进阶版 进行下载。下载后需要集成sdk进去,sdk就是上面提到的给海思适配过的播放端 native sdk。
然后运行demo,配置相同的appid ,运行demo,输入相同的房间号码,即可显示连麦画面了。
在线抓娃娃客户端设置快速入门
https://docs.agora.io/cn/2.0.2/product/Interactive%20Broadcast/quickstart/wawaji_client_android?platform=Android